A new course in Algorithmic art for high school students was developed by an interdisciplinary team consisting of two mathematicians (Milena Marić, MSc and Ivan Anić, Ph.D.) and two digital artists & programmers (Uroš Krčadinac, Ph.D. and me). The project was produced by Digital Serbia Initiative, Petlja Foundation and UNICEF.

The goal of the project is simply to make interdisciplinary courses that can be seamlessly integrated into current 3rd-grade high school curricula in math, programming, and art. Each lesson includes art history segments interweaved with math and programming in p5.js.

I’ve worked on chapters 1-5 and 11, introduction and conclusions, as well as most of the illustrations. It was a real pleasure to unite, through these lessons, my formal background in math and programming with current design and artistic practices.
